Detailed explanation-1: -Instead, the sun is composed of layers made up almost entirely of hydrogen and helium. These gases carry out different functions in each layer, and the sun’s layers are measured by their percentage of the sun’s total radius.

Detailed explanation-2: -Which gas is present in the sun? The sun is still mostly made up of the raw materiel of the universe, hydrogen and helium. However, like everything else in the sun, it is not a gas but a plasma. The sun is far too hot for neutral gas to survive.

Detailed explanation-3: -This process-called nuclear fusion-releases energy while creating a chain reaction that allows it to occur over and over and over again. That energy builds up. It gets as hot as 27 million degrees Fahrenheit in the sun’s core. The energy travels outward through a large area called the convective zone.

Detailed explanation-4: -The Sun is our nearest star. It is, as all stars are, a hot ball of gas made up mostly of Hydrogen. The Sun is so hot that most of the gas is actually plasma, the fourth state of matter.
